What is an arts commission?

An Arts Commission is a governmental or independent body dedicated to supporting, promoting, and advancing the arts within a community, city, or region. These commissions typically provide funding, resources, and advocacy for local artists and cultural organizations. They may organize public art projects, advise on cultural policy, distribute grants, and foster collaborations between artists and the public. The goal of an Arts Commission is to enrich the community's cultural life and ensure access to diverse artistic experiences.

What projects or initiatives does an arts commission typically work on, and how do they collaborate with local artists and community organizations?

As an Arts Commission member, you'll often participate in projects such as public art installations, grant review panels, and community arts events. A key part of the role involves collaborating closely with local artists, arts organizations, and city officials to identify community needs and prioritize initiatives that enrich cultural life. This collaboration helps ensure that projects are inclusive, relevant, and beneficial to the public. Regular meetings and outreach efforts are common, making teamwork and strong communication skills essential for success.

What skills and qualifications are needed to thrive as an arts commissioner?

To thrive as an Arts Commissioner, you need a strong background in arts administration, cultural policy, and often a relevant degree in arts or public administration. Familiarity with grant management software, public art databases, and budget planning tools is typically required. Visionary leadership, effective communication, and stakeholder engagement skills set outstanding commissioners apart. These competencies ensure effective support for the arts community, transparent funding allocation, and the advancement of cultural initiatives.

What is the difference between Arts Commission vs Arts Administrator?

AspectArts CommissionArts Administrator
Required CredentialsOften a degree in arts, public administration, or related field; experience in arts policyDegree in arts management, business, or related; experience in arts program coordination
Work EnvironmentGovernment or nonprofit settings, public meetings, policy developmentArts organizations, galleries, theaters, managing programs and staff
Employer & Industry UsageLocal/state government agencies, arts councilsArts organizations, cultural institutions, nonprofits
Common Search & ComparisonFrequently compared for roles in arts funding and policyOften compared for arts program management roles

The Arts Commission typically focuses on policy, funding, and advocacy within government or nonprofit sectors, while Arts Administrators manage daily operations, programs, and staff within arts organizations. Both roles require arts-related credentials but differ in scope and environment.
